Originally Posted by swb120
What is the fit of the RLPL and RLBLs? Slimmer? E.g. I wear a 44R or 45R in BB Golden Fleece. and a 46R in Hickey Freeman Madison models. Thanks!

Ralph's sizing is all over the place. RLPL doesn't fit me well at all, tending to be much more generously cut through the shoulders than Black Label. In Black Label, I usually have to size up to a 40R. I'm a 38 in some of the Polo Blue Label models, a 40 in others. And to make it all the more confusing, Ralph's most recent stuff tends to be cut on the short side.

For comparison purposes, I'm generally a 38, though I take a 39 in Golden Fleece.

I'm kinda surprised so many folks are taking a gamble sight unseen, and with no measurements.
